[quote=Anonymous]I'm in my early 40's and your exact same height and weight. I've stopped looking at weight and focus on body composition. Over the summer, I tracked calories on the "Lose It" app (started day with 1215 and gained more calories when I exercised so probably ate around 1550), walked 10000 steps a day, did two 60 minute endurance rides per week on peloton (stay in zones 2-3 for fat burning) and lifted weights 4-5 days per week using Rebecca Kennedy's 5 day split and then her 4 day split. Consistency with endurance cardio and hypertrophy with lifting are the keys for me. I saw results within a couple of weeks which was super encouraging for staying in track. I got in the best shape of my adult life--strong and toned. My weight never got below the 150's but I felt awesome and looked so much better in my clothes. First summer in a long time that I felt great. I found it pretty manageable to sustain for a few months but definitely fell off the wagon a bit with back-to-school in Sept. I'm back at it now! Set yourself incremental goals and be disciplined. Even if you don't lose weight, you will see those muscles start showing up and suddenly the grocery bags won't feel heavy anymore![/quote]
